Mentoring Programme

Currently supporting 42 young people aged 16–18 with one-to-one mentoring focused on goals, education and wellbeing.

About this programme

Our flagship mentoring programme matches young people aged 16–18 with a trained mentor for regular one-to-one sessions.

Mentors help set goals around education, work and wellbeing, and walk alongside young people as they navigate the transition into adulthood. We are currently supporting 42 active mentees.
